Bunting
General Information
The hex color #101647, also known as Bunting, is a deep, dark shade of blue-purple. It belongs to the family of dark, cool colors, conveying a sense of depth, mystery, and sophistication. In the RGB color model, it is composed of 6.27% red, 8.63% green, and 27.84% blue. This composition gives it a strong blue dominance, resulting in its distinct hue. The color is frequently associated with elegance, calmness, and sometimes, even a hint of melancholy. Due to its low saturation and high darkness, it is often used in designs where a subtle, understated presence is desired, rather than a bold or attention-grabbing effect. It is part of the dark blue color palette.
The hex color #101647, also known as Bunting, presents significant accessibility challenges, especially when used for text or interactive elements. Due to its very dark hue, it offers low contrast against common light backgrounds like white or pale yellow. This low contrast can make it difficult for users with visual impairments, such as those with low vision or color blindness, to perceive the content effectively.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) recommend a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text. Using #101647 on a light background is unlikely to meet these standards, potentially excluding a segment of users. To improve accessibility, consider pairing it with much lighter colors that provide sufficient contrast or using it sparingly for purely decorative purposes where visual clarity is not critical. Tools like contrast checkers can help evaluate and adjust color combinations to meet WCAG standards, ensuring a more inclusive user experience.

Web Design
In web design, #101647 can serve as a background color for website headers or footers to create a sense of sophistication. It's particularly effective when paired with lighter text to ensure readability. For instance, a technology blog could use this color for its navigation bar to evoke a sense of professional depth and expertise. However, it's crucial to use color contrast tools to ensure the text meets accessibility standards for users with visual impairments. Additionally, it can be incorporated into website loading screens or accent elements to offer a unique and stylish user experience.
